What problem does it solve?

Claude conversations generate valuable insights that are often scattered across chats and notes; this Skill centralizes capture, organization, and retrieval into a coherent knowledge vault.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Import and summarize Claude conversations into atomic notes with backlinks and tags for easy retrieval.
  • Organize notes with hierarchical tags, templates, and a Maps of Content (MOC) structure to support PKM workflows.
  • Export capabilities to Obsidian, Notion, JSON for sharing, backup, or migration.

How do I capture Claude conversations into a structured knowledge base?

You capture Claude conversations into a structured knowledge base by importing and summarizing the chat content into atomic notes. The Skill processes these insights with frontmatter, hierarchical tags, and backlinks to support retrieval.

What is the best way to organize AI chat notes for a PKM workflow?

Organizing AI chat notes for a PKM workflow is best handled by applying a CODE-like process: collecting, organizing, distilling, and expressing. This Skill structures notes using Maps of Content (MOC), templates, and a modular vault.

Can I export knowledge notes to Obsidian or Notion?

Yes, you can export knowledge notes to Obsidian, Notion, or JSON. This allows you to share, backup, or migrate your structured Claude conversation insights into your preferred external note-taking platform.

Does this knowledge management Skill support backlinks and hierarchical tagging?

Yes, this knowledge management Skill supports both backlinks and hierarchical tagging. It structures captured insights into atomic notes with these linking and tagging features to ensure easy retrieval and organization.

Do I need an existing Obsidian vault to use this note organization workflow?

No, you do not need an existing Obsidian vault to use this note organization workflow. The Skill enforces a modular vault structure with templates and frontmatter, allowing you to export to Obsidian, Notion, or JSON afterward.
